Frequently Asked Questions about Sports Betting Investing

1. What is Sports Betting Investing?

Sports Betting Investing refers to the practice of treating sports betting as a serious investment opportunity. This involves analyzing data, understanding betting markets, and making informed decisions to maximize potential returns, similar to traditional investing strategies.

2. How do I start with Sports Betting Investing?

To begin with Sports Betting Investing, you should start by educating yourself about different sports, betting odds, and strategies. Create a bankroll dedicated to betting, and ensure you follow a disciplined approach by setting limits and tracking your performance.

3. Is Sports Betting Investing legal?

The legality of Sports Betting Investing varies by jurisdiction. In many places, it is legal and regulated, but it's crucial to check local laws and regulations before placing any bets.

4. What types of bets can I make in Sports Betting Investing?

There are several types of bets you can make, including moneyline bets, point spreads, totals (over/under), and proposition bets. Understanding each type is vital for successful Sports Betting Investing.
